After getting Gladiator, Pale Rider and reading the reviews on Butch Cassidy here, which were 2.5 for PQ, and here, Robert Harris on Butch Cassidy, which is a positive review I wonder what movies you almost didn't buy because of reviews and forum chatter.
I almost didn't buy Pale Rider or Gladiator because of what "they" said. Glad I didn't listen to "them." Gladiator and Pale Rider are way better than the DVDs, definitely worth buying. Maybe I'm not that picky, or I'm too easily impressed. I don't know. I am mostly concerned with a Blu-ray's PQ and AQ ratings, and in the past they have kept me from buying some films. I haven't bought Butch Cassidy and the Sundance Kid because of reviews. Now I'm thinking I will. What movies are you glad you bought, despite bad reviews? I don't really see anything inherently negative in RAH's perspective on Butch Cassidy. He notes the duped elements due to unavoidable print damage and praises the grain structure that the film stock has. If I had a particular love for this movie (I like it a lot but don't know that I'd re-watch it all that often) I'd not hesitate to buy it based on his recommendations, but I'd be aware of the limitations of the disc.

For me, while the reviews have mostly been something I agree with (technically speaking- I don't worry about what they say on the plot) I know that there are a couple titles that folks here have just shredded: Gremlins and Ghostbusters. I have both those titles and am really glad I purchased them both. Gremlins doesn't look sharp and is very grainy, but the audio and the overall presentation is vastly superior than even the bad theaters I saw it in back in the day. Ghostbusters to me looks fabulous and I'm very glad it didn't get hit with the DNR-stick. Basic rule of thumb for me is the movie itself. If it's one I already love, I'm probably going to buy it anyway and enjoy it despite the flaws. That's a moving yardstick for everyone, so I'm sure that's what most of the variation is about. |
